PHNOM PENH, Cambodia (AP) — A Cambodian court has sentenced a Swedish man and his Vietnamese girlfriend to 28 years in prison for drug production and trafficking.
Phnom Penh Municipal Court Sin Visal said 30-year-old Nicki Christoffer Ekelund and the woman were convicted and sentenced Friday. They were fined 120 million riel ($30,000) each.
Ekelund's lawyer Ek Vannak said he would appeal.
Four Cambodian men linked to the drug dealing were each sentenced to six years in jail and fined 15 million riels ($3,750).
Police said they seized cocaine, methamphetamine, ecstasy and drug-making materials when they arrested the couple at their home in Phnon Penh last June.
